精品文档---下载后可任意编辑LW-IGMPv3(轻量级互联网组管理协议)的讨论与实现的开题报告1. 讨论背景与意义互联网作为当代最重要的通信工具之一,其技术进展一直保持着极快的速度。其中,组播(multicast)技术作为一种可同时向多个接收者传输数据的技术方案,得到了广泛的应用。但组播技术也面临着一些问题,其中之一就是如何对组播会话进行管理和控制。互联网组管理协议(IGMP)是一种用于组播管理和控制的协议。其第 2 版已经被广泛应用,但在一些场景下存在一些缺陷。为了克服这些缺陷,IGMPv3 被提出,其相对于 IGMPv2 具有更优秀的性能和功能特性。而 LW-IGMPv3 是一种轻量级的 IGMPv3 协议,主要用于小型网络环境下的组播管理和控制,其特点是体积小、实现简单、占用资源少等,非常适合于嵌入式系统或无线传感器网络等场景下的应用。本项目旨在对 LW-IGMPv3 进行深化讨论,着重探究其实现原理和性能特点,并开发出基于该协议的工具和应用,以期提高组播传输在小型网络环境下的效率和可靠性。2. 讨论内容与方案(1)LW-IGMPv3 协议法律规范解读首先,我们将对 LW-IGMPv3 协议法律规范进行详细的解读,了解其具体实现方式和技术特点。(2)LW-IGMPv3 协议原型实现在掌握了 LW-IGMPv3 协议法律规范后,我们将基于该法律规范,对 LW-IGMPv3 协议进行原型实现。为了实现该协议,需要对 Linux 内核网络层的实现方式、UDP 协议的实现方式和 IGMP 协议的实现方式等方面进行深化了解和讨论。(3)LW-IGMPv3 工具和应用开发有了原型实现后,我们将开发基于 LW-IGMPv3 的工具和应用,以期验证该协议在组播管理和控制方面的实际效果。这包括测试工具、监控工具等,以及针对特定交换机或路由器的应用程序等。3. 讨论计划精品文档---下载后可任意编辑(1)前期准备与讨论文献调研:3 周在项目启动前,需要对 LW-IGMPv3 协议进行初步了解,并进行相关讨论文献的调研,为后续的讨论工作提供基础。(2)LW-IGMPv3 协议法律规范解读:2 周对 LW-IGMPv3 协议法律规范进行详细解读和分析,了解协议实现的具体方式和技术特点。(3)LW-IGMPv3 协议原型实现:8 周在掌握了 LW-IGMPv3 协议法律规范后,对协议进行原型实现,并进行测试和调试,保证协议实现的正确性和可靠性。(4)LW-IGMPv3 工具和应用开发:6 周基于 LW-IGMPv3 协议实现开发测试工具、监控工具等,以及针对特定交换机或路由器的应用程序等,验证协...